Anyways, Grieved has been one of my favourite bands since I discovered them in October. They were formed in 2010 and released their first E.P, Ageing, in March, 2011.They are currently based in Stockholm and released their first full-length album in June, 2012, called Samaritans. Their sound can be described as high-tempo, dark hardcore mixed with metal. Their music is powerful, hard and very up-tempo.

Samaritans is the second song of the Samaritans album. It’s pretty much a typical Grieved song. It starts out slowly and builds up, bit for bit. In a blog Max Grundström described the singer, Marcus Lundqvist, as “the little man with the huge voice”, not sure how tall Marcus Lundqvist is but his voice fits like a glove with Grieved’s sound - powerful, huge and overwhelming. At the halfway point of the song the tempo goes up yet another notch. The song ends with a melodic piece which really turns down the tempo and ends the song nicely.
